Dissemination and impact of scientific publications

Members of the publications board and of the university's communication and culture department attended a training course on competencies to create editorial policies and learn about the dissemination and impact of scientific publications.
About 25 people, workers and editors of the journals: ALTERIDAD, INGENIUS, LA GRANJA, RETOS, SOPHIA and UNIVERSITAS attended the course. It is worth highlighting that LA GRANJA is the first Ecuadorian journal that has been included in SCOPUS.
The journals have been indexed to the Emerging Source Citation Index of the Web of Science (WOS), SciELO, ERI+, REDALYC, MIAR, DIALNET, DOAJ, QOM, REDIB, EBSCO, LATINDEX, and many repositories and libraries worldwide.
Dr. Ignacio Aguaded, director and editor of the journal "COMUNICAR" (indexed to the Journal citation reports- JCR-Q1) which was the second most cited Spanish journal in 2018, led the course along with Rafael Repiso and Angel Hernando.
